Intervention Specialist

Under the supervision of the Administration and Curriculum Manager, the Intervention Specialist provides appropriate learning experiences for students with a range of disabilities (age 3 through 21) in our alternative education program. This program is designed to build academic and functional skills using a personalized approach for each student. Serves as part of a highly skilled team dedicated to providing education through a transdisciplinary approach while upholding the core beliefs of the program.

Collaborates with related service providers (speech, occupational, and physical therapists) and contracted service providers (Music Therapists, Teachers of the Visually Impaired, Adapted Physical Education Teachers, etc.) to design customized learning plans to be delivered in a small group environment. Ongoing professional development is required for this position. There is an emphasis on continuous learning and sharing skills across disciplines to develop individualized curriculum and personalized learning plans for each student.

Responsibilities include contributing to a highly collaborative IEP/Service Plan process, building meaningful connections and trust with students to cultivate a positive learning environment, fostering a positive working relationship with teaching assistants, related service providers, intervention specialists, contracted service providers, administration, families, and school district personnel, collaboratively developing and teaching engaging lessons grounded in best practice and evidence-based methods, upholding the core beliefs of the program, using positive behavioral strategies to support a high-quality learning environment, completing Functional Behavior Assessments and designing Behavior Support Plans using a team-based approach, providing specialized instruction, accommodations, modifications, and assistive technology services for students with disabilities, maintaining timely and accurate student records and completing quarterly progress reports on IEP goals and academic report cards, participating in regularly scheduled team meetings with families, district representatives, and team members, establishing and communicating clear objectives for all lessons, units, and projects, collecting data as evidence of goal progress and attainment, continuously developing professional skills by participating in staff development activities, curriculum development meetings, and workshops, monitoring the completion of personal care for students served, such as toileting, feeding, etc.

by staff, as directed in the participants individual plans (IPs), assisting with the completion of these tasks as necessary, coordinating classroom Teaching Assistants for program implementation, in accordance with policies and procedures, to maintain a safe and engaging learning environment, delegating duties to Teaching Assistants in collaboration with the program managers, program supervisors, and related service providers, communicating with Administration and Curriculum Manager when problems arise with classroom staff or students, and other job-related duties as assigned.

Qualifications include a bachelor's or master's degree in special education, current ODE license as a K-12 Intervention Specialist, exceptional interpersonal skills, a passionate, collaborative, and energetic disposition, excellent verbal and written communication skills, commitment to professional development, ability to maintain high level of confidentiality and use sound judgment, proficiency in computer applications including MS Office Suite, email, and internet, ability to lift a minimum of fifty (50) pounds, possession of a valid Ohio driver's license with no more than two (2) moving violations and have reliable daily transportation.

Preferential consideration for candidates with experience with Severe and Multiple Disabilities and minimum of 2-3 years of teaching experience.
